Business by the Book provides an opportunity for those in the business world to be inspired and empowered by amazing leaders from the community and beyond. These special guests come in not only to share their life experiences but most importantly about their faith in God and its positive impact in their business and personal life. It is a great opportunity to connect with other men and women from all walks of life, and it's also a great place to get equipped by some of the best leaders in the workplace.

Senator Yonah Martin 04.07.2012

Yonah Martin (born April 11, 1965) is a Conservative Senator from British Columbia. She was appointed by Prime Minister Stephen Harper on January 2009, and is the first Canadian of Korean descent to serve in the Senate of Canada and the first Korean-Canadian Parliamentarian in Canadian history. Ken Beasley 06.06.2012

Formerly the director of operations for Earls Restaurant, Ken Beasley is currently a managing partner of Key Food Equipment Services, the largest commercial kitchen service company in Western Canada. With 7 branches and 130 employees, Key Food Equipment Services is a household name in the restaurant industry in British Columbia.
